Effects of Dietary Supplementation of Organic Zinc mixed Chitosan Oligosaccharide (Fe-OCHT) and Organic Calcium mixed Whey Powder Concentration (Ca-WPC) on Egg Quality in Laying Hens

Abstract
|
|
|
We investigated the quality characteristics of egg produced from laying hens with non-supplemented diets and diets supple-mented with organic minerals substrate of chitosan oligosaccharide or whey powder concentration. The substrate of chitosan oligosaccharide or whey powder concentration with organic minerals were mixed normal laying hen diet. Laying hens were fed diet for 45 days containing powdered chitosan oligosaccharide-Fe or whey protein concentration-Ca or normal food-additives. The egg weights, color of egg components, egg shell thickness, egg weights, bone (femur) strength and bone weights were increased compared to normal food-additive group (p<0.05). But, each effectiveness are different from chitosan oligosaccharide-minera land whey protein-mineral. These results suggest that organic minerals possesses the potential as supplement of laying hens diets to produce functional eggs.
